#c99845 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c99845 is composed of 78.8% red, 59.6%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.4% magenta, 65.7%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 37.7 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 52.9%. #c99845 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8a with #933100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c99845 color description : Moderate orange.

#c99845 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c99845 has RGB values of R:201, G:152,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.66,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13211717.

Shades and Tints of #c99845

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0903 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c99845

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888786 is the less saturated color, while #f7a417 is the most saturated one.
